Job Summary
As an integral member of Allied Health, the Speech-Language Pathologist (SLP) provides assessment and treatment for adult patients with communication and swallowing disorders. The successful candidate will work in a progressive multi-professional team, participate in rounds, meetings and quality initiatives and assist with coverage across other clinical service areas as necessary. Speech Language Pathologist (SLP) provides swallowing and communication intervention to patients across Toronto Rehab. The candidate will perform all other duties as required.
Duties
- Provide evidence-based assessment, management and counselling of patients with voice, fluency, language, cognitive-communicative, swallowing and motor speech disorders.
- Provide treatment and education services to patients, with a focus on planning for return to work or return to school for many patients.
- Rehabilitation potential of patients based on environmental considerations, assessments of other health care professionals as well as speech and language assessment will result in innovative individual and group-based models of clinical intervention; realistic goals and objectives for effective patient management, and referrals to community agencies where appropriate.
- The SLP will facilitate communication exchanges between patients and other professions;
- Provide family members, caregivers, staff, and volunteers education in management techniques/approaches; initiate and participate in inter-professional and service specific patient-focused research;
- Participate in program planning and quality improvement initiatives;
- This role is a unique one at Toronto Rehab, by where the Float SLP will primarily provide coverage across all clinical settings, helping to ensure consistency in SLP services.
- he SLP will also provide clinical supervision to SLP graduate students, interns, volunteers and CASLPO initial practice registrants on occasion.
- Master’s Degree in Speech-Language Pathology, or equivalent, required
- Registration with College of Audiologists and Speech Language Pathology of Ontario (CASLPO) required
- Ontario Association of Speech Language Pathologists and Audiologists (OSLA) preferred
Basic Cardiac Life Support (C Level) Heart Saver Plus Canada (on employment) - Minimum of two years of relevant clinical experience with adult neurogenic communication disorders required
- Minimum of two years clinical experience in neurorehabilitation
- Clinical experience with acquired Brain Injury (ABI) and /or experience working with patients with dementia an asset
- Dysphagia experience (including videofluoroscopy assessment) preferred
- Experience in the assessment and treatment of adult neurogenic communication disorders
Experience in dysphagia and video fluoroscopic evaluation of swallowing - Experience in implementing group models of therapy and education
Demonstrated excellent verbal and written communication skills - Excellent interpersonal, time management and organizational skills
Computer proficiency preferred
